WebNov 13, 2024 · Bowls and sake bottles were produced by a potter coming from the Iwakuni domain, in Yamaguchi prefecture. Large ceramics, such as water jugs, started in the 1780s when potters from Bizen visited Gotsu. At the end of the Edo period (1603-1868), Gotsu area’s pottery production was mainly focused on the famous Iwami water jugs. shower of stars jack benny

WebStirrup-spout bottles and flaring bowls are the privileged supports on which artists expressed figurative, complex painted scenes. Other shapes are neck and neckless jars , dippers , bowls, neck bowls, cups, and …
